Your employer has offered you a choice of a lower cost HMO plan or a higher cost standard health insurance plan. Next year you will need physical therapy and want to compare the cost of the therapy under the two plans. The standard health insurance plan pays 65% of therapy after a $200 deductible, while the HMO will pay the full cost of the therapy as long as you pay a $15 co-payment per visit. Assume you need 10 therapy sessions that will cost $60 each for the high cost plan ($15 for HMO). How much would you save using the HMO vs. the traditional health insurance plan?
